Description from back cover:
"Callahan's Crosstime Saloon is back in business! After waiting long enough for the crowds to thin out, Mike Callahan, proprietor of the famous Callahan's Crosstime Saloon, is opening the doors again to new customers. And to help cope with the long lines he justifiably expects, he's asked Hugo Award-winning author Spider Robinson to pitch in. The Spider sweetens the pot with both fiction and the nonfiction that has earned him his reputation as one of science fiction's foremost critics. So, if you're looking for a good night out someplace where the beer is always cold, the times are always hot and disco was dead to begin with, then belly up to the bar in Callahan's. Human or otherwise, hale and hearty or down and out, regardless of race, creed or dimension of origin, you're all welcome. But remember -- Time Travelers Strictly Cash!"
